Fokam, Gunnarsdottir Shine at Texas A&M Invitational
4/10/2021 10:10:00 PM | Women's Track & Field
COLLEGE STATION, Texas - The Rice Owls women's track & field team put the finishing touches on a successful weekend in College Station by picking up a pair of victories at the Texas A&M Invitational on Saturday.
Senior Michelle Fokam set a personal best distance in the triple jump with a winning leap of 13.52m (44-4.25), which was dangerously close to besting Claudia Haywood's school record of 44-6.25 set in 1993. Fokam's mark, which was a EB Cushing Stadium record, currently ranks fourth overall in the NCAA this outdoor season and the victory was her 12th in the triple jump during her illustrious outdoor career.
Also earning a victory and setting a personal best record was sophomore thrower Erna Gunnarsdottir in the shot put. Gunnarsdottir set another Icelandic national record with a winning throw of 16.72m (154-10.25), which ranks 17th in the NCAA this outdoor season and also a stadium record.
To conclude the evening, Natalie Goddard established a personal best time of 11:13.01 to place second in the steeplechase.
The Owls wil be back in action next weekend when they partake in the Roadrunner Invitational on April 24 in San Antonio.
